Crucial Guide to Lawn Sprinkler Blowout Service

As the periods change and temperatures plunge, numerous home owners need to take preventive steps to secure their irrigation systems. One vital action in maintaining your automatic sprinkler is setting up a specialist lawn sprinkler blowout service. This solution makes sure that your sprinkler lines are cleared of any type of continuing to be water that could freeze and trigger pricey damage throughout the winter season.

A sprinkler blowout entails utilizing compressed air to eliminate all water from your system. This method is normally the best means to prevent pipes from rupturing, which can cause leaks and substantial repairs come spring. With several locations experiencing extreme winters months, it’s necessary to understand just how this service jobs and why it’s advantageous for the longevity of your watering system.

During a common lawn sprinkler blowout, a certified technician will certainly link an air compressor to your system. With simply the right amount of pressure, they will thoroughly and effectively blow out the water entraped in each line, consisting of the valves and lawn sprinkler heads. This process not just stops freezing however likewise assists guarantee any type of continuing to be debris is eliminated, which could otherwise cause obstructions and operational issues when the system is reactivated in spring.

An additional vital facet of scheduling a lawn sprinkler blowout service is the timing. Ideally, house owners should schedule this service in late loss, before the very first difficult freeze. Scheduling too late or failing to do so whatsoever can put your entire irrigation system in jeopardy. Normal upkeep, such as blowouts, keeps your system operating efficiently and enhances its life expectancy, conserving you money and time over time.

In conclusion, buying a professional sprinkler blowout solution is a basic yet important way to safeguard your irrigation system from winter months damage. By recognizing the relevance of this service and scheduling it at the right time, you can avoid expensive fixings and guarantee your system is ready to go when springtime gets here. Velocity Stage Radar

Velocity stage radar is a sophisticated system used to measure and analyze the speed and movement of objects in different environments. This technology is essential in various fields, including meteorology, aerospace, military defense, and transportation. By using advanced radar techniques, velocity stage radar provides accurate data crucial for decision-making and operational efficiency.

How Velocity Stage Radar Works

Velocity stage radar operates on the principle of the Doppler effect, which describes how the frequency of a wave changes when an object moves relative to the source of the wave. When a radar signal is transmitted toward a moving object, the frequency of the reflected wave shifts depending on the object’s speed and direction. By analyzing this frequency shift, the radar system can determine the velocity of the object with high precision.

This radar system consists of key components such as transmitters, receivers, signal processors, and antennas. The transmitter emits electromagnetic waves, which interact with the moving object and return as reflected signals. The receiver captures these signals, and the signal processor interprets the data to calculate the velocity.

Applications of Velocity Stage Radar

MeteorologyWeather forecasting relies heavily on velocity stage radar to track storm movements and wind patterns. Doppler radar, a form of velocity radar, helps meteorologists detect tornadoes, hurricanes, and severe thunderstorms by analyzing wind speeds and directions within storm systems. This information is critical for issuing timely warnings and ensuring public safety.

Aerospace and AviationIn aviation, velocity stage radar assists air traffic controllers in monitoring aircraft speed and altitude. Pilots also use this technology for navigation, ensuring safe takeoff and landing. In space exploration, velocity radar systems track satellites, rockets, and space debris, helping in mission planning and avoiding potential collisions.

Military and DefenseThe military utilizes velocity stage radar for surveillance, missile tracking, and target identification. Advanced radar systems enable defense forces to detect enemy movements and projectiles, improving national security. This radar technology is also integrated into missile guidance systems to enhance accuracy in targeting.

Transportation and Automotive SafetyModern vehicles incorporate velocity radar systems in adaptive cruise control and collision avoidance mechanisms. These radars help vehicles maintain safe distances from other cars, reducing accidents. Law enforcement agencies use velocity radar, such as speed guns, to monitor and control speeding on roads, enhancing traffic safety.

Sports and Motion AnalysisIn sports, velocity stage radar measures the speed of moving objects like balls, athletes, and vehicles. This technology is widely used in baseball, cricket, and tennis to analyze player performance and improve training techniques.

Advantages of Velocity Stage Radar

High Accuracy: Velocity radar provides precise speed measurements, making it highly reliable in various applications.

Real-Time Data: It offers instant feedback, allowing for quick decision-making in dynamic environments.

Weather Resistance: Unlike optical systems, radar functions effectively in different weather conditions, including fog, rain, and darkness.

Wide Range of Applications: The technology is versatile and serves multiple industries, from aviation to sports.

Opening the Advantages of a Fitness Center for a Healthier You

In today’s hectic globe, maintaining a healthy lifestyle is extra critical than ever. Fitness centers are advancing right into neighborhood centers that supply a series of advantages past just physical exercises. Joining a fitness center can supply the motivation, resources, and atmosphere required to accomplish your wellness goals. Whether you are a skilled athlete or simply starting, the advantages of normal access to a fitness facility can be transformative.

One of the primary benefits of a fitness center is the variety of devices and courses available. Many gym are equipped with a vast array of machines, weights, and useful training tools that cater to all health and fitness levels. They additionally offer specialized courses, such as yoga, rotating, Pilates, and high-intensity interval training (HIIT). This range not just keeps exercises interesting but likewise permits participants to explore various forms of exercise to discover what they take pleasure in most, making it easier to adhere to a regular.

Another significant advantage of gym is the community environment they promote. Lots of people find that working out in a team setting creates a sense of sociability and liability. Being bordered by similar individuals can encourage you to press more difficult and attain your physical fitness objectives. In addition, numerous fitness centers provide personal training solutions, where professional trainers offer individualized guidance and support, assisting you remain focused and risk-free in your exercise journey.

Furthermore, fitness centers usually feature amenities made to boost total health, such as saunas, steam rooms, and health care that advertise recuperation and leisure. These facilities motivate members to take an all natural approach to their health, guaranteeing they not only develop strength and endurance however likewise prioritize recovery and psychological health. This rounded method can help in reducing stress and anxiety, increase state of mind, and enhance overall lifestyle.

Finally, joining a fitness center is an investment in your health and wellness that pays rewards both literally and psychologically. With accessibility to a selection of equipment, engaging courses, a helpful area, and renewing facilities, fitness centers accommodate the varied demands of their members. Understanding the Fundamentals and Importance of Welding

Welding is a critical process that has been used for centuries to join materials, most commonly metals, through the application of heat. This high-temperature technique flows molten materials together at the joint, creating a strong bond when cooled. As industries continue to evolve, the demand for skilled welders and advanced welding techniques has surged, making it a vital skill in construction, manufacturing, and maintenance sectors. Understanding the basics of welding can provide insights into its applications and significance in modern technology.

There are several different welding techniques, each suitable for various materials and applications. Among the most common methods are arc welding, gas welding, and MIG (Metal Inert Gas) welding. Arc welding utilizes an electric arc to melt the workpieces and filler material, while gas welding employs a fuel gas and oxygen mixture to achieve the desired fusion. MIG welding, known for its speed and ease of use, involves the continuous feeding of a solid wire electrode that melts to create the weld pool. Each method has its advantages and specific use cases, making it essential for welders to be trained in multiple techniques.

The importance of welding cannot be overstated, as it plays a crucial role in various industries, from automotive to aerospace. For instance, the automotive industry relies heavily on welding to assemble vehicle frames and body parts, ensuring safety and structural integrity. Similarly, the construction sector uses welding to create strong connections in buildings, bridges, and other infrastructures, which are fundamental to their durability and reliability. With the rise of technology, automated welding processes are becoming more common, increasing efficiency and precision in production lines.

Safety is a paramount concern in welding, as the high temperatures and equipment involved pose various risks. Welders must be equipped with protective gear to safeguard against burns, electrical shocks, and radiation from the welding arc. Additionally, proper ventilation is critical to avoid inhaling dangerous fumes produced during the welding process. Training and adherence to safety standards not only protect welders but also ensure that projects are carried out without incident, highlighting the need for proper education and certifications in the field.
